Off we go at the JLN stadium in Fatorda for today's second Group B match between FC Goa and Inter Kashi FC. The Gaurs will start from left to right and Inter Kashi will attack from right to left.
Terrible piece of defending there by Inter Kashi FC as they concede the first goal of the match within 3 minutes. It was a Kashi throw-in near their own box but one of the defender slipped and Nemil squared the ball to Drazic, who comfortably found the back of the net.
The first 15 minutes of the game has gone by and FC Goa are flowing well throughout the pitch after taking an early lead in the 3rd minute through Dejan Drazic's strike. The Gaurs are containing the ball well and have the lions share in possession rate.
FC Goa are all over Inter Kashi at the moment. The Goa frontline has been absolutely outstanding and are constantly putting line breaking passes through the Kashi defence, which has done quite well to not concede the 2nd goal.
Extraordinary finish that from Borja Herrera! His left-footed attempt squeezed past Kashi goalkeeper Shubham, who dived towards his right but failed to stop the shot. FC Goa extend their lead to 2 goals as we approach half-time.
It's that man Borja, again. Just 4 minutes after scoring his first, the 32-year-old scores his second through a flying header with keeper Shubham having no chance to save yet again. It was a great ball in by the Goan left-back and Borja, too, did well to get a finish off the move.
FC Goa have been spectacular in this first-half against Inter Kashi FC as the Gaurs lead by 3-0 at half-time. Dejan Drezic's opener was complimented by Borja Herrera's brace and the Goans will be hoping for more when they return for the 2nd half shortly.
Inter Kashi FC surely have a huge mountain to climb against FC Goa, who will have more goals on their minds after scoring 3 in the first-half. One thing is certain, it will be a long remaining 45 minutes for Kashi.
FC Goa are relentlessly chasing their 4th goal of the match but Inter Kashi's defence has done well so far to keep them quiet in the second-half.
It has become a total one-sided affair at the JLN stadium in Fatorda as FC Goa look absolutely flawless against Inter Kashi, who have remained unsuccessful in threatening the Goans.
Into injury time and the Gaurs are well on their way to victory over Inter Kashi FC. Manolo Marquez will be pleased with his side's efforts in this tie.
Full-time and FC Goa register a thumping 3-0 win over Inter Kashi FC in their Super Cup match.
FC Goa, with their 3-0 win over Inter Kashi FC, have become the first side to qualify for the semi-finals of the AIFF Super 2026. Head coach Manolo Marquez will be satisfied with his side's performance tonight. Up next, the Goans will take on the NorthEast United FC in their 3rd and final Group B match on November 1.
